Former Nigerian international Edema Fuludu has explained why he wants former Ajax FC and Real Betis winger George Finidi to be employed as the new Super Eagles coach.
Fuludu, who drummed up support for Finidi in an interview with the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N), argued that the ex-Super Eagles winger is calm, serene, and has the coaching qualifications to deal perfectly with the team.
He also stated that he is sure Finidi is someone who cannot be easily influenced and is capable of dealing with the players who were substitutes for former foreign coach José Peseiro
“Finidi is calm, serene, and has the coaching qualifications to deal perfectly with the team,” Fuludu said.
“As far as I’m concerned, he’s not someone who can be easily influenced.
“He is capable of dealing with the players who were substitutes for former foreign coach José Peseiro.”
Fuludu added, “I have said that hiring an indigenous coach for the Super Eagles will get the best out of our national players because he will understand the team better than foreigners.
This comes days after Finidi led Nigeria to its first win against eternal rivals Ghana 2-1 since 2006 in a friendly match played in Marrakech, Morocco, thus breaking an 18-year jinx against their opponents.
